Adobe dropping Version Cue from Creative Suite


imageDon’t know how to feel about this one. Adobe finally recognizes the writing on the wall. Version Cue will be phased out and something To–Be–Announced will be phased in as the file–manager of choice.

Did you use Version Cue?

I had high hopes for it way back in 2003 when it was announced. Went to an Adobe special event unveiling and everything. It was exciting in what it promised, and I anticipated it greatly.

But then it shipped, arrived, was installed, and, well, just didn’t have the elegance that I’d anticipated. Of course, it’s only a 1.0 release. Surely it will get better. Surely features will be added. Surely speed will be improved and streamlined.

“Stop calling me ‘Shirley.’”

It never reached maturity and was always just that much too difficult to manage. It fell into the trap of being the fancy, new way of doing things which actually added a couple of extra layers of difficulty to the old way. So many of us had tried–and–true methods of versioning that it was just too clumsy an affair (it required a RESTART!) and never got any more graceful.

RIP Version Cue. We hardly knew ye.
